Travis Porter, made up of Quez, Strap, and Ali, announced their record deal with Jive on November 29th. Prior to their major deal, the group had made themselves the hottest independent rap group in the country with over forty five million Youtube views, multiple singles reaching the Billboard charts, concerts overseas, and music videos in rotation on MTV Jams.

It'll be interesting to see what the boys do while under the major label umbrella, as they've already accomplished more than a number of artists who are signed!
